Output de53c054fe01769bf89d36bbd26f15127facac659f2f97327dcb4207a990f6d3:0

value
5400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b32f4142601b28d6ae7eaabe8bfe76b1ed7b5d OP_EQUAL
address
3NMhHrtZY99oNQeKxBDPVouYm5qJ2y1ZSr
transaction
de53c054fe01769bf89d36bbd26f15127facac659f2f97327dcb4207a990f6d3
spent
true